Transaction ebe3817213fba28723f46f8ed8ecbc8dfe7a12639638f8eca65407f34b5a3434
1 Input
1 Output
-
ebe3817213fba28723f46f8ed8ecbc8dfe7a12639638f8eca65407f34b5a3434:0
- value
- 1489990
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 020eb6a0110a34da4efd0207d368e84be224285a OP_EQUAL
- address
- 31stuEMFRGUD7NcokkbBGGen9NL4SmtgGM